Output ed95a7264d263accbb3157b912d129f7d55d42658b3cca22636ee3956c571571:165

value
307617
script pubkey
OP_0 OP_PUSHBYTES_20 035a8f5f4ff4e43316ad8374b62a565209890fae
address
bc1qqddg7h607njrx94dsd6tv2jk2gycjraw30gvah
transaction
ed95a7264d263accbb3157b912d129f7d55d42658b3cca22636ee3956c571571
spent
true